Street Fighter II Turbo for the Super Nintendo (1993) is a fighting game that builds on the classic one-on-one combat formula. Players select from a diverse roster of characters, each with unique moves and fighting styles, and engage in fast-paced battles against AI opponents or other players. The main objective is to defeat all opponents in a series of matches to become the champion.
The game features an accelerated pace compared to its predecessors, allowing for quicker combos and more dynamic gameplay. A distinctive mechanic is the introduction of "Turbo" mode, which increases the game speed and enables players to perform moves more rapidly, adding intensity to the fights. This mechanic challenges players to improve their reflexes and timing.
Another unusual idea in Street Fighter II Turbo is the ability to execute new special moves and combos, enhancing strategic depth. The game’s detailed sprite animations and varied stages contribute to its distinctive visual appeal, making each battle feel engaging and unique within the fighting genre.
